/* * Copyright (c) 2015-2018, IGN France. * Copyright (c) 2018-2026, Giro3D team. * SPDX-License-Identifier: MIT */ export type UnitType = 'linear' | 'angular'; export interface Unit { type: UnitType; name: string; getSymbol(): string; } function getUnitSymbol(unit: Unit): string { switch (unit.name.toLowerCase()) { case 'deg': case 'degree': case 'degrees': return '°'; case 'rad': case 'radian': case 'radians': return 'rad'; case 'm': case 'meter': case 'metre': case 'meters': case 'metres': return 'm'; case 'ft': case 'foot': case 'feet': case 'us-ft': case 'us survey feet': case 'us survey foot': return 'ft'; default: return ''; } } /** * Measure unit for linear distances. */ export class LinearUnit implements Unit { public readonly type: UnitType = 'linear' as const; public constructor( public readonly name: string, public readonly metersPerUnit: number, ) {} public getSymbol(): string { return getUnitSymbol(this); } public static readonly meters = new LinearUnit('meters', 1); public static readonly feet = new LinearUnit('feet', 0.3048); public static readonly usSurveyFeet = new LinearUnit('US Survey feet', 0.304800609601219); public equals(other: LinearUnit): boolean { return other.metersPerUnit === this.metersPerUnit; } public static isLinearUnit(unit: Unit | undefined): unit is LinearUnit { if (!unit) { return false; } return unit.type === 'linear'; } } /** * Measure unit for angles. */ export class AngularUnit implements Unit { public readonly type: UnitType = 'angular' as const; public constructor( public readonly name: string, public readonly degreesPerUnit: number, ) {} public getSymbol(): string { return getUnitSymbol(this); } public static readonly degrees = new AngularUnit('degrees', 1); public static readonly radians = new AngularUnit('radians', 57.29578); public equals(other: AngularUnit): boolean { return other.degreesPerUnit === this.degreesPerUnit; } public static isAngularUnit(unit: Unit | undefined): unit is AngularUnit { if (!unit) { return false; } return unit.type === 'angular'; } } export function parseUnit(text: string): Unit | undefined { switch (text.trim().toLowerCase()) { case 'deg': case 'degree': case 'degrees': return AngularUnit.degrees; case 'rad': case 'radian': case 'radians': return AngularUnit.radians; case 'm': case 'meter': case 'meters': case 'metre': case 'metres': return LinearUnit.meters; case 'ft': case 'feet': case 'foot': return LinearUnit.feet; case 'us-ft': case 'us survey feet': case 'us survey foot': case 'foot (us survey)': return LinearUnit.usSurveyFeet; default: return undefined; } }
